bonnieboy wrote:What kind of team did the other team turn out.
It's an interesting Question and I don't want to give Wigan Fans the wrong idea.

You could call it a B team or even C team. But that wouldn't give a true picture of the value of the hit out.

The New Zealand Warriors ( NZW ) used the trial as an opportunity to get their top forward pack ready for the NRL. So the Forwards clash was our A + team.

Then they selected a back line that had not one first team player in it....ok no biggie if it is populated by reserves....it wasn't even that good...there were two reserve grade level players then a bunch of lads no one has ever heard of....akin to your guys playing the Rochdale Hornets back line (no exageration....semi amateur club guys from as far a field as Wellington ).

My impression of the game was this.

It was an excellent hit out for Wigan. It ebbed and Flowed and rugby league is won in the Forwards. That battle ended even.

Wigan shocked our top pack in the opening with those two fast Tries.

The NZ NRL Forwards pretty much got angry and dominated the Wigan Pack through the secound quarter (no shame for Wigan when the NZ forwards are agro they will out play any team in the NRL up front ).

But here's where Wigan will put in a good showing against the Roosters.....they looked Jet Lagged and a long way from home when the NZ boys started steam rolling them , but they never gave in.

Over an eighty minute contest, the Wigan Team woerked out the make shift NZ Left edge had no idea of what it was doing....the thing I will never forget about seeing Wigan in the flesh.....is the way....once they knew they had found a weakness....they went mercilessly an didn't stop playing what was working for them.

Mighty.
